The Central Bank of Nigeria (CBN) has concluded plans to issue all N1,000, N500 and N200 banknotes in its custody to commercial banks.
The decision will expectedly end months of cash crisis and pains experienced by Nigerians due to the bank’s naria redesign and cashless policies.

The CBN’s decision came weeks after the supreme court ordered the bank to reissue the old banknotes and allow them to remain legal tender until December 31, 2023.
Sources report that top officials of CBN and commercial banks confirmed that Godwin Emefiele, the CBN Governor, had directed commercial banks to begin issuing the old naira notes.
The report said CBN would release old notes to commercial banks on Thursday, March 23, 2023.
Sources showed that the CBN boss met with CEO’s of commercial banks on Wednesday, March 22, 2023 and told them that the apex bank (CBN) would begin releasing all old notes in its custody to the banks the next day.
Also, at the meeting, CBN said it would cancel all the withdrawal limits it had set up for several months.
CBN will reissue old naira notes to commercial banks, after which the old dispensed by the banks will be released.
Furthermore, bank customers will not be required to generate codes before depositing their old notes.
